per se in Czech is (samo) o sobě, jako takový, samo sebou — per se means in itself, considered on its own without anything else attached to it.

What does "per se" mean?
-
adverb In itself, considered on its own without anything else attached to it.
"The policy is not unfair per se, but it works badly in practice."
per se in a sentence
- The policy is not unfair per se, but it works badly in practice.
- I don't dislike the job per se, I dislike the commute.
